We are thrilled to announce that two of our Transgressive artists, SOPHIE and Let’s Eat Grandma, have won awards at this year’s AIM Awards.
The Association of Independent Music celebrates the best of indie talent. Now in its eighth year, the AIM Awards have previously honoured a wide array of extraordinary independent artists, labels and industry figures, including Björk, Stormzy, Adele, The Prodigy, London Grammar, Wolf Alice, Christine and The Queens, First Aid Kit, Alt-J, SBTRKT, Daughter, and many more.
This year, our very own Let’s Eat Grandma were awarded with Best Sophomore Release for their incredible second album, I’m All Ears. We also saw the boundary-breaking SOPHIE pick up the Innovator Award, proving just how far she is pushing modern pop music, both sonically and aesthetically.
